Tampa Bay Lightning GM Steve Yzerman has done his due diligence through the NHL Draft over the past few years. Many of his first round picks, players such as Brett Connolly, Andrey Vasilevskiy, and Jonathan Drouin, all figure to be big components to the Lightning's success in the future. But it is his later-round picks and shrewd free agent signings that could make a more immediate impact for Tampa Bay.



The Bolts have a plethora of prospects playing at the pro level that are close to securing a full-time NHL gig, but also boast a group of high-profile CHL prospects which include first round picks Drouin and Slater Koekkoek.… read more
